Farm Contracting Charges

Farm Contracting Charges: Understanding the Costs Associated With Hiring Farm Contractors

Farming is a demanding and time-consuming job. From planting and harvesting crops to tending to livestock, farmers have a lot on their plate. This is where farm contractors come in. These professionals provide services such as plowing, planting, spraying, and harvesting, among others, to help farmers get their work done more efficiently.

If you`re a farmer who needs the services of a farm contractor, it`s essential to understand the costs associated with hiring one. In this article, we`ll take a closer look at farm contracting charges and what factors influence them.

Factors That Affect Farm Contracting Charges

Farm contractors charge for their services depending on several factors. Here are some of the critical factors that affect the cost of farm contracting services:

1. Type of service required

The kind of service you need will determine how much you`ll pay for farm contracting services. For example, planting a crop will cost more than tilling the soil. Similarly, harvesting a crop will cost more than planting it. It`s essential to understand the different services offered by farm contractors and their respective prices.

2. Size of the farm

The size of your farm will also influence the cost of farm contracting services. Large farms require more equipment and labor, which means higher charges. Smaller farms may have lower charges because they need less equipment and labor.

3. Accessibility

The accessibility of your farm also affects the cost of farm contracting services. If your farm is in a remote location or has difficult terrain, it may cost more to get equipment and workers to your farm, which will increase the overall cost.

4. Timing

The timing of the services you need can also influence the cost. For example, if you need planting or harvesting services during the peak season, you may have to pay more than you would during the off-season.

How to Budget for Farm Contracting Charges

Hiring a farm contractor can be a significant expense. To ensure that you`re not caught off guard and that you budget correctly, here are some tips:

1. Estimate the cost of services based on your needs. Research the cost of the services you require and factor in the cost of any equipment needed.

2. Plan for unexpected expenses. It`s always best to set aside some additional funds in case unexpected expenses arise.

3. Get multiple quotes from different farm contractors. Compare the quotes and choose the contractor that offers the best value for money.

4. Communicate effectively with your contractor. Make sure both you and your contractor are on the same page when it comes to the services required and their respective costs.
